Madie Ziegler (September 30, 2002 – present) is an American dancer, actress, and social media influencer who gained widespread recognition through her appearances on the Lifetime reality series 'Dance Moms,' which followed the lives of young competitive dancers and their instructor Abby Lee Miller. Born in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, Madie rose to prominence during the show's early seasons and became one of the most recognizable cast members. Beyond 'Dance Moms,' she has pursued a multifaceted entertainment career including acting roles in films and television series, music video appearances, and performances at major entertainment events. She has collaborated with her sister Mackenzie on various projects and has built a substantial social media following. “A nickname spelling of Madeline, Madeleine, or Madison, Madie offers a short, punchy, and friendly sound. The '-ie' ending gives it an approachable, affectionate quality that feels both classic and contemporary. This spelling has become popular as a given name rather than just a nickname, reflecting modern naming preferences.”
